Responsibilities:

The primary role of the Planner is creating merchandise planning budgets and assortment. An AGI Planner must have a clear understanding of the fashion retail business, and a good knowledge of the Aldo Group and retail industry best practices. An AGI Planner clearly understands the business practices and is able to adapt to the general characteristics of their assigned regions. An AGI planner plays a pivotal role in supporting the regions in collaboration with Buying, Sales and Operations, Development, and logistics.

  • Prepare and update sales budgets per store by region
  • Build and maintain seasonal merchandise budgets
  • Build and maintain seasonal assortment plans
  • Monitor the purchases against receipt plan
  • Participate in the regional in-season management, and provide sales and markdowns forecasts and its impact on inventory levels
  • Prepare ad-hoc reports to support strategic business decisions
